# Security Deposit

*Real Estate — Finicade finance glossary*

A security deposit is money a tenant lodges against damage and unpaid rent, refundable at the end of the tenancy. Most jurisdictions cap the amount, require it to be held separately or in a protection scheme, and impose deadlines and itemisation rules for withholding any of it. Landlords who mishandle deposits frequently face statutory penalties of two or three times the sum.
